About the Role:
The Reconciliation team supports Remitly's mission by ensuring accurate and timely data to support Finance processes across products. Reconciliation teams need to easily identify fraudulent, improper and excessively aged transactions in real-time.
As the Product Manager for the Reconciliation team, you will build scalable products to reconcile financial data and ensure it can be used for economic decision-making. You will accomplish this by working with engineers and internal customers across Treasury, Accounting, and Remitly product teams. You will report to the product management lead for Finance Products.
You Will:
- Build products that help Reconciliation improve the time to detect and resolve issues in financial data
- Develop a deep understanding of Finance's data quality needs across remittance and new customer products
- Create a vision and multi-year roadmap for the team, informed by your collaboration with the business, customers and internal stakeholders
- Be the customer advocate and own our product backlog, create product requirements, and drive initiatives through completion
- Partner with engineering to create team goals and ensure we make the right trade-offs between incremental delivery and long-term sustainability
- Define critical business metrics that measure the impact of the team's products
You Have:
- 3+ years of product management experience
- Data analytics skills and experience working with data-heavy products
- Demonstrated ability creating a product strategy and executing on it across multiple teams
- Experience in Finance, Accounting, Treasury, or similar
